Question:
Have a complete 77 corvette disc brake system(rotors,caliphers,spindles etc)Anyone know if there is a way to install them on a 68 camaro with out haveing to go to thru major
modifications.

The corvette parts will fit if you buy repro JL8 caliper brackets and slip the rotor over a Camaro DRUM brake hub. the repro brackets are expensive.
You need to have Camaro stock type disc spindles for your Camaro, or convert yours as on my page.
You should use longer corvette studs in the hubs as the corvette rotor is thicker than a brake drum in that area.

I installed the same setup on my 69. I had the lower A-arms modified and installed the Corvette lower Ball Joints. The shop that did the work cahrged me $150 for the A-arm mods. Front sway bar clearance is tight wioth a 1" bar though.

What you want to re create is the front of a JL8 disc brake option, which used the drum hubs, disc spindle a special caliper bracket that mounts the corvette four piston caliper.
